虚拟机Win7安装卡顿,如何解决?

虚拟机win7卡在完成安装不了

时间:2025-01-31 19:32


虚拟机Win7安装卡顿:问题解析与解决方案 在数字化时代,虚拟机技术以其强大的灵活性和便捷性,成为众多用户进行系统测试、软件部署、旧版应用兼容等多种场景下的首选工具

    Windows 7,尽管已经逐渐淡出微软的官方支持舞台,但其稳定性和广泛的兼容性依然让不少用户情有独钟,尤其是在一些特定的工作或学习环境中

    然而,在虚拟机中安装Windows 7时,不少用户遇到了一个棘手的问题:安装过程卡在“完成安装”阶段,无法顺利进行到下一步

    这不仅影响了工作效率,也带来了不少困扰

    本文将深入探讨这一现象的成因,并提供一系列切实可行的解决方案,帮助用户顺利跨越这一障碍

     一、问题背景与现象描述 虚拟机环境中安装Windows 7,通常是通过ISO镜像文件进行的

    安装流程大致包括加载镜像、启动安装程序、选择安装版本、接受许可协议、分区设置、复制文件、系统配置等几个关键步骤

    正常情况下,这些步骤完成后,系统会进入“完成安装”阶段,随后重启几次,最终完成整个安装过程

    然而,当用户遇到安装卡顿在“完成安装”界面时,屏幕可能会长时间停留在带有进度条的界面上,或者显示“正在完成安装…请不要关闭计算机”的信息,但实际上进度条毫无进展,系统也无法自动重启或进入下一步

     二、问题成因分析 1.虚拟机配置不当:虚拟机的硬件配置(如CPU核心数、内存大小、硬盘空间等)直接影响操作系统的运行效率

    配置过低可能导致安装过程中资源不足,尤其是在处理大量数据和进行复杂系统配置时

     2.ISO镜像文件问题:损坏或不完整的ISO镜像文件是导致安装失败的常见原因之一

    文件在下载、复制或存储过程中可能受到损坏,导致安装过程中某些关键文件缺失或损坏

     3.兼容性问题:虚拟机软件(如VMware、VirtualBox等)与Windows 7之间的兼容性问题也可能导致安装卡顿

    特别是随着新版本的虚拟机软件不断更新,对旧操作系统的支持可能有所变化

     4.BIOS/UEFI设置:虚拟机中的BIOS/UEFI设置也可能影响安装过程

    例如,虚拟化技术(如Intel VT-x或AMD-V)的启用与否,以及硬盘控制器的选择,都可能对安装结果产生影响

     5.驱动程序问题:Windows 7在安装过程中需要加载一系列驱动程序来支持硬件功能

    如果虚拟机提供的硬件模拟与Windows 7内置的驱动程序不兼容,也可能导致安装失败

     三、解决方案与实践 1. 检查并优化虚拟机配置 - 提升硬件资源:确保虚拟机分配了足够的CPU核心数和内存

    对于Windows 7,至少应分配2个CPU核心和2GB内存,以保证安装过程的流畅进行

     - 调整硬盘设置:为虚拟机分配足够的硬盘空间,并考虑使用IDE或SCSI控制器而非SATA,因为某些版本的Windows 7对SATA控制器的支持可能不够理想

     - 启用虚拟化技术:在虚拟机的BIOS/UEFI设置中,确保启用了CPU的虚拟化技术(如Intel VT-x或AMD-V),这可以显著提高虚拟机的性能

     2. 验证ISO镜像文件的完整性 - 重新下载ISO文件:从官方或可信来源重新下载Windows 7的ISO镜像文件,确保文件未被篡改或损坏

     - 校验MD5/SHA1哈希值:下载完成后,使用哈希校验工具验证ISO文件的哈希值是否与官方提供的值匹配,以确保文件完整性

     3. 调整虚拟机软件设置 - 更新虚拟机软件:确保使用的虚拟机软件是最新版本,以获得最佳兼容性和性能

     - 更改安装模式:尝试以“安全模式”或“兼容性模式”启动虚拟机安装程序,看是否能绕过某些兼容性问题

     - 禁用不必要的虚拟机功能:如USB 3.0支持、3D加速等,这些功能在某些情况下可能与Windows 7的安装过程不兼容

     4. 修改BIOS/UEFI设置 - 调整启动顺序:确保虚拟机从正确的设备(通常是虚拟光驱)启动

     - 更改硬盘控制器:在虚拟机设置中尝试更改硬盘控制器类型,如从SATA更改为IDE或SCSI,看是否能解决问题

     5. 安装驱动程序与补丁 - 手动安装驱动:如果安装过程卡在特定硬件配置上,可以尝试在虚拟机中预先安装或注入相应的驱动程序

     - 应用Windows Update:虽然安装过程中无法直接联网,但一旦安装完成(即使是通过某种方式绕过卡顿),应立即应用Windows Update,以确保系统拥有最新的补丁和驱动程序

     四、高级故障排除技巧 - 创建新的虚拟机配置文件:有时,虚拟机配置文件可能因各种原因损坏,导致安装过程异常

    尝试创建一个全新的虚拟机配置文件,并从头开始安装Windows 7

     - 使用命令行工具:在某些极端情况下,可以通过虚拟机提供的命令行界面或远程桌面连接,手动执行一些命令来修复安装过程中的问题

     - 日志分析:检查虚拟机软件生成的日志文件,这些日志可能包含有关安装失败的具体错误信息,有助于定位问题根源

     五、结论 虚拟机中安装Windows 7卡在“完成安装”阶段是一个复杂且多变的问题,其背后可能隐藏着多种不同的原因

    通过仔细分析问题的成因,并结合上述一系列解决方案,大多数用户应该能够找到适合自己的解决方法,成功完成Windows 7在虚拟机中的安装

    重要的是,保持耐心和细心,逐一排查可能的问题点,同时充分利用虚拟机软件和Windows 7官方资源,以获得最佳的兼容性和性能表现

    在这个过程中,不仅是对技术能力的挑战,更是对问题解决策略的一次深刻实践